Fourth man arrested in John Boreland murder investigation
Detectives in Serious Crime Branch investigating the murder of John Boreland have arrested a 33-year-old man in Newtownabbey yesterday evening (Tuesday).
Speaking last night, Detective Chief Inspector Justyn Galloway said: “The suspect is being questioned at a Belfast police station along with three other suspects arrested earlier today, two in Belfast and one in Scotland.”
The prominent loyalist was murdered in north Belfast last month.
